Choosing the Right
Cloud Strategy
for Your Business

As businesses increasingly move towards digital transformation, selecting the right cloud strategy becomes a critical decision. Cloud computing offers numerous benefits, such as cost savings, scalability, and flexibility. However, choosing the right approach depends on your specific business needs, goals, and IT infrastructure. This article explores different cloud strategies and guides on how to select the best one for your organisation.

Understanding Cloud Deployment Models

Public Cloud

Description: Public clouds are operated by third-party cloud service providers, such as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form (GCP). They deliver computing resources over the internet, making them accessible to multiple organisations.

Pros:

  • Cost-effective: Pay-as-you-go pricing models reduce capital expenditures.
  • Scalability: Easily scale resources up or down based on demand.
  • Maintenance: Service providers handle maintenance and updates.

Cons:

  • Security: Shared infrastructure may raise security concerns.
  • Compliance: May not meet specific regulatory requirements for certain industries.

Private Cloud

Description: A private cloud is dedicated to a single organisation, offering greater control over data and security. It can be hosted on-premises or by a third-party provider.

Pros:

  • Security: Enhanced security and privacy, as resources are not shared.
  • Customization: Tailored to meet specific business and regulatory requirements.
  • Performance: Can offer higher performance for specific workloads.

Cons:

  • Cost: Higher upfront costs compared to public clouds.
  • Maintenance: Requires internal resources for management and maintenance.

Hybrid Cloud

Description: A hybrid cloud combines public and private cloud environments, allowing data and applications to be shared between them. This approach offers the flexibility to choose the best environment for each workload.

Pros:

  • Flexibility: Balance between cost, control, and scalability.
  • Optimization: Place sensitive data on the private cloud and less critical data on the public cloud.
  • Disaster Recovery: Improved backup and recovery options.

Cons:

  • Complexity: Managing multiple environments can be challenging.
  • Integration: Ensuring seamless integration between public and private clouds.

Multi-Cloud

Description: Multi-cloud involves using multiple cloud services from different providers to meet various business needs. This strategy can avoid vendor lock-in and leverage the best services from each provider.

Pros:

  • Best-of-Breed: Utilise the best services from different providers.
  • Redundancy: Improved redundancy and risk management.
  • Flexibility: Greater flexibility in choosing services and solutions.

Cons:

  • Complexity: Managing multiple vendors and services can be complex.
  • Cost: Potentially higher costs due to using multiple providers.

Key Considerations for Choosing a Cloud Strategy

Business Goals and Requirements

Assessment: Understand your business goals, workload requirements, and regulatory obligations. Determine which cloud model aligns best with your objectives.

Security and Compliance

Assessment: Evaluate each cloud option’s security features and compliance certifications. Ensure the chosen model meets industry-specific regulations and data protection standards.

Cost Management

Assessment: Consider both upfront and ongoing costs. Public clouds offer cost-effective solutions with pay-as-you-go models, while private clouds require higher initial investments but may provide long-term savings for specific workloads.

Scalability and Flexibility

Assessment: Assess your workloads’ scalability requirements. Public clouds provide unmatched scalability, while private clouds offer greater control. Hybrid and multi-cloud strategies offer flexibility to balance scalability and control.

IT Resources and Expertise

Assessment: Evaluate your in-house IT expertise and resources. Public clouds require less maintenance effort, while private clouds necessitate dedicated resources for management. Hybrid and multi-cloud strategies may require advanced skills to manage complexity.

Steps to Implement the Right Cloud Strategy

  1. Conduct a Cloud Readiness Assessment: Analyse your current IT infrastructure and applications to determine readiness for cloud migration.
  2. Define Your Cloud Strategy: Align your cloud strategy with business goals, security requirements, and budget constraints.
  3. Choose the Right Cloud Providers: Evaluate different cloud service providers based on their offerings, pricing, and support.
  4. Develop a Migration Plan: Create a detailed migration plan that outlines the steps, timeline, and resources required for the transition.
  5. Implement Security and Compliance Measures: Ensure robust security measures and compliance with regulatory standards during and after migration.
  6. Monitor and Optimise: Continuously monitor cloud performance and costs. Optimise resources to ensure efficiency and cost-effectiveness.

Conclusion

Selecting the right cloud strategy is crucial for leveraging the benefits of cloud computing while addressing your business’s unique needs. By understanding the different cloud deployment models and considering key factors such as security, cost, and scalability, you can make an informed decision that supports your business goals and drives digital transformation.

For a comprehensive guide and detailed pricing, Download our Full Price List.